Hi-
 OK, the K3 works fine using computer generated PSK 31 AFSK, but when I go to the internally generated PSK 31 D, 31 bps, I do not get responses to my calling CQ or calling stations. The TX and RX filter width is set to 2.7 KHz. I can copy perfectly on the radios VFO B copy line and do get a kick out of the auto spot feature. I can hear the transmitted signal on my other rig, but it doesn't have the fullness of the AFSK sent PSK. Any ideas?

Re: K3: Using built in PSK?

Bob Cunnings NW8L
It only works using the paddle input, not the straight key input - can
this be your problem?
